Head of Environment, Health, and Safety
England, United Kingdom
Head of Environment, Health, and Safety – COMAH
Company description
Our client is a chemicals manufacturer with facilities across the UK. As they look to further improve HSE process, systems and culture they have a newly created opportunity for a Head of EHS within their team, based in the North of England.
Summary and Purpose
Reporting to the UK General Manager you will take the lead in setting and delivering HSE strategy, ensuring they adhere to standards for a COMAH facility. In addition, to accident investigation, reviewing and updating reports and serving as the contact to regulatory agencies you will ensure the continued positive evolution of HSE culture within the business.
Experience required:
A NEBOSH Diploma or Chartered Safety Professional
Experience working within COMAH regulated environments a must, with significant understanding of Process Safety, Process Hazards, HAZOP etc
Proven track record developing and implementing sustainable HSE improvement within a COMAH environment
What is on offer?
An excellent salary, Car and Benefits package with further progression opportunity as the business continues to grow.
